Post by: yayponies-eu on July 22, 2013, 03:35:01 PM
They "probably" work, just not configurated, in game, go to tools > options > then record

Try a different soundcard, say something to the mic, if the level under setting for channel 1 or channel 2 move, select 1 in a channel (the one that move, if the two move, just take the first one) and go back, its ready to play

If not, try another soundcard setting.

If this doesnt work, please tell us more information about your microphone (USB ? Audio connector ? Model ? Brand ? maybe a link to a random store where we can see the exact product ?)

Post by: Renard on July 24, 2013, 04:39:41 PM
Microphones always only have one channel in Windows by default. If you wish to use a Singstar-like USB pack with two microphones, those use two sound channels (Left = P1, Right = P2) on what is seen by the system as a single microphone. You'll need to tell Windows to do its thing correctly that way:
